Hartz Loses 2nd Bid To Scratch Flea Treatment Action
A New Jersey federal judge on Tuesday denied another request by Hartz Mountain Corp. to fully dismiss a putative class action brought by pet owners alleging its spot-on flea management product contains harmful pesticides and has been red-flagged by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ency.
